Majhergram

Majhergram is a village located in Manteswar subdivision of Barddhaman district in West Bengal, India. It is situated 13.7km away from sub-district headquarter Manteswar. Barddhaman is the district headquarter of Majhergram village. As per 2009 stats, Majhergram village is also a gram panchayat.

About Majhergram

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Majhergram is 319745. The village spans a total geographical area of 575.17 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 713422. Memari is nearest town to Majhergram village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 18km away.

When it comes to local governance, Majhergram village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Monteswar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Bardhaman - Durgapur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Majhergram

According to the 2011 Census, Majhergram has a total population of about 3,187, with approximately 1,588 males and 1,599 females. The sex ratio is around 1006 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 326 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 1,144 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 177. The overall literacy rate is approximately 64.70%, with male literacy at about 69.65% and female literacy near 59.79%. There are around 783 households in the village. Connectivity of Majhergram

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Majhergram. As per the 2011 stats, Majhergram had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within village
Railway Station Available within 10+ km distance
